MHADA Extends Deadline for Konkan Board’s Affordable Homes Lottery
Real Estate Pune:The Maharashtra Housing and Area Development Authority (MHADA) has announced an extension for the deadline of the Konkan Board’s affordable homes lottery. This decision comes after multiple requests from potential applicants who faced difficulties in completing their registrations within the original timeframe. The extension is expected to provide additional support to those interested in securing affordable housing opportunities in the region.

MHADA, a statutory body established under the Maharashtra Housing and Area Development Act, 1974, plays a crucial role in promoting the development of housing and infrastructure in Maharashtra. The authority is dedicated to providing affordable housing solutions to the economically weaker sections (EWS) and low-income groups (LIG) of society.

The Konkan Board’s affordable homes lottery is a significant initiative aimed at addressing the housing crisis in the Konkan region, which includes districts like Raigad, Ratnagiri, Sindhudurg, and parts of Mumbai and Thane. The lottery system ensures transparency and fairness in the allocation of housing units, giving all eligible applicants an equal chance to secure a home.

The original deadline for the lottery was set for the end of October 2023. However, due to various challenges faced by applicants, such as technical issues with the online registration portal and delays in obtaining necessary documents, MHADA decided to extend the deadline. The new deadline is now set for the end of November 2023.

MahaRERA, the regulatory body overseeing the real estate sector in Maharashtra, has also been involved in the process. The authority has reached out to the suburban collectors of Mumbai and Pune, requesting their support in facilitating the extension. This collaborative effort aims to ensure that all eligible applicants have a fair chance to participate in the lottery.

To apply for the Konkan Board’s affordable homes lottery, interested individuals must visit the official MHADA website and complete the online registration form. The application process requires the submission of various documents, including proof of income, address, and identity. Applicants are advised to carefully review the eligibility criteria and gather all necessary documents before submitting their applications.
